FTA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

153 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Trust Large Cap Value AlphaDEX Fund (FTA)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$788M — up 18% from $665M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 32 funds opened new FTA posit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 26 holders — while 64 added to existing stakes and 35 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Laurel Wealth Advisors (California), opening a new position worth an estimated $10.9M.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$10.9M.
